Article: THE SOFT APPROACH; LOW-TWIST BATH TOWELS ARE REGAINING POPULARITY UNDER A VARIETY OF LABELS.

NEW YORK-The low-twist type of bath towels that Cannon introduced to department store shelves more than two decades ago has long cycled out, but they are making a strong comeback under different labels.

For two years now, the towels have been getting a lot of attention at retail, and indications are the trend will continue in the coming years. The question is whether this time around consumers will hang onto their towels longer than they used to.
